Does the library have extended hours during examinations?

Yes. During mid-semester and end-of-semester examination periods, the KNUST Library provides 24-hour service to support students with their revision, research, and examination preparation. This extended service allows students to access designated library facilities and study spaces throughout the day and night during the announced examination period.

The 24-hour service is intended to provide students with a quiet and conducive environment for individual study, reading, research, accessing library resources, using computers and online databases, and preparing for examinations. Students who prefer studying during late-night or early-morning hours can therefore make use of the library during these periods.

However, not every library service may operate continuously for 24 hours. Services that require library staff, such as circulation, reference assistance, borrowing, and other administrative services, may have specific operating hours even when study facilities remain accessible.

The 24-hour schedule normally applies only to designated examination periods and facilities, and the exact dates may change each semester. Students should therefore check official KNUST Library announcements, notices, and communication channels for confirmation of when the 24-hour service begins and ends and which facilities are included.
